Cloud Foundation
by VMware
CVEs (16)
| CVE | Vendor / Product | Sev | Risk | CVSS | EPSS | KEV | Published | Description |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| CVE-2021-21972 | Cri | 0.93 | 9.8 | 1.00 | KEV | Feb 24, 2021 | The vSphere Client (HTML5) contains a remote code execution vulnerability in a vCenter Server plugin. A malicious actor with network access to port 443 may exploit this issue to execute commands with unrestricted privileges on the underlying operating system that hosts vCenter… | |
| CVE-2025-22224 | Cri | 0.73 | 9.3 | 0.02 | KEV | Mar 4, 2025 | VMware ESXi, and Workstation contain a TOCTOU (Time-of-Check Time-of-Use) vulnerability that leads to an out-of-bounds write. A malicious actor with local administrative privileges on a virtual machine may exploit this issue to execute code as the virtual machine's VMX process… | |
| CVE-2021-21974 | Hig | 0.61 | 8.8 | 0.45 | Feb 24, 2021 | OpenSLP as used in ESXi (7.0 before ESXi70U1c-17325551, 6.7 before ESXi670-202102401-SG, 6.5 before ESXi650-202102101-SG) has a heap-overflow vulnerability. A malicious actor residing within the same network segment as ESXi who has access to port 427 may be able to trigger the… | ||
| CVE-2022-31678 | Cri | 0.60 | 9.1 | 0.08 | Oct 28, 2022 | VMware Cloud Foundation (NSX-V) contains an XML External Entity (XXE) vulnerability. On VCF 3.x instances with NSX-V deployed, this may allow a user to exploit this issue leading to a denial-of-service condition or unintended information disclosure. | ||
| CVE-2025-41244 | Hig | 0.56 | 7.8 | 0.08 | KEV | Sep 29, 2025 | VMware Aria Operations and VMware Tools contain a local privilege escalation vulnerability. A malicious local actor with non-administrative privileges having access to a VM with VMware Tools installed and managed by Aria Operations with SDMP enabled may exploit this… | |
| CVE-2025-41251 | Hig | 0.53 | 8.1 | 0.01 | Sep 29, 2025 | VMware NSX contains a weak password recovery mechanism vulnerability. An unauthenticated malicious actor may exploit this to enumerate valid usernames, potentially enabling brute-force attacks. Impact: Username enumeration → credential brute force risk. Attack… | ||
| CVE-2025-41229 | Hig | 0.53 | 8.2 | 0.01 | May 20, 2025 | VMware Cloud Foundation contains a directory traversal vulnerability. A malicious actor with network access to port 443 on VMware Cloud Foundation may exploit this issue to access certain internal services. | ||
| CVE-2025-22249 | Hig | 0.53 | 8.2 | 0.00 | May 13, 2025 | VMware Aria automation contains a DOM based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ability. A malicious actor may exploit this issue to steal the access token of a logged in user of VMware Aria automation appliance by tricking the user into clicking a malicious crafted payload URL. | ||
| CVE-2021-21973 | Med | 0.53 | 5.3 | 0.88 | KEV | Feb 24, 2021 | The vSphere Client (HTML5) contains an SSRF (Server Side Request Forgery) vulnerability due to improper validation of URLs in a vCenter Server plugin. A malicious actor with network access to port 443 may exploit this issue by sending a POST request to vCenter Server plugin… | |
| CVE-2026-41724 | Hig | 0.52 | 8.0 | 0.00 | Jun 8, 2026 | VMware Cloud Foundation Operations contains multiple stored cross-site scripting vulnerabilities.A malicious actor with privileges to create policies, views or text-widgets may be able to inject scripts to perform administrative actions in VMware Cloud Foundation Operations. | ||
| CVE-2025-41252 | Hig | 0.49 | 7.5 | 0.01 | Sep 29, 2025 | Description: VMware NSX contains a username enumeration vulnerability. An unauthenticated malicious actor may exploit this to enumerate valid usernames, potentially leading to unauthorized access attempts. Impact: Username enumeration → facilitates unauthorized access. … | ||
| CVE-2025-41230 | Hig | 0.49 | 7.5 | 0.00 | May 20, 2025 | VMware Cloud Foundation contains an information disclosure vulnerability. A malicious actor with network access to port 443 on VMware Cloud Foundation may exploit this issue to gain access to sensitive information. | ||
| CVE-2025-41231 | Hig | 0.47 | 7.3 | 0.00 | May 20, 2025 | VMware Cloud Foundation contains a missing authorisation vulnerability. A malicious actor with access to VMware Cloud Foundation appliance may be able to perform certain unauthorised actions and access limited sensitive information. | ||
| CVE-2020-3999 | Med | 0.42 | 6.5 | 0.00 | Dec 21, 2020 | VMware ESXi (7.0 prior to ESXi70U1c-17325551), VMware Workstation (16.x prior to 16.0 and 15.x prior to 15.5.7), VMware Fusion (12.x prior to 12.0 and 11.x prior to 11.5.7) and VMware Cloud Foundation contain a denial of service vulnerability due to improper input validation in… | ||
| CVE-2022-22939 | Med | 0.32 | 4.9 | 0.01 | Feb 4, 2022 | VMware Cloud Foundation contains an information disclosure vulnerability due to logging of credentials in plain-text within multiple log files on the SDDC Manager. A malicious actor with root access on VMware Cloud Foundation SDDC Manager may be able to view credentials in… | ||
| CVE-2026-22721 | 0.00 | — | 0.01 | Feb 25, 2026 | VMware Aria Operations contains a privilege escalation vulnerability. A malicious actor with privileges in vCenter to access Aria Operations may leverage this vulnerability to obtain administrative access in VMware Aria Operations. To remediate CVE-2026-22721, apply the patches… |
